Chemistry Check For Local Singles
Start by acknowledging the spark but look for the substance behind it. Attraction can pull two people together, but shared values and daily habits determine whether a local connection can grow into something steady. Use these practical checkpoints to evaluate fit early, without rushing or overanalyzing.
Core areas to explore
- Values and priorities: Ask about what matters most—family, career, independence, community involvement. You don’t need identical answers, but notice if your priorities routinely clash (for example, one partner wanting to move often while the other prefers staying put).
- Relationship goals: Be clear about timelines and intentions. Are you both open to casual dating, looking for a long-term partnership, or undecided? Sharing goals early saves time and reduces mismatch later.
- Lifestyle fit: Talk about day-to-day life—work hours, sleep patterns, social energy, fitness and eating habits. Small routines add up and can affect compatibility more than a first impression.
- Communication style: Notice how you handle small conflicts and feedback. Do you both prefer direct conversations, or do you need time to process? Ask gentle questions like, “How do you like to be comforted when upset?”
- Boundaries and independence: Discuss expectations around personal time, privacy, finances, and social media. Healthy boundaries create trust, not distance.
Questions That Help Reveal Real Fit
- What does a good weekend look like to you?
- How do you balance work and personal life?
- What are you looking for in a relationship right now?
- When you’re stressed, what helps you feel supported?
- Are there habits or deal-breakers you’d want a partner to know about early on?
Practical tips For Trying It Out
- Test compatibility with low-pressure activities that reflect everyday life—cook a meal together, run an errand, or spend a few hours doing separate tasks in the same space to see how rhythms align.
- Keep early conversations curious and specific rather than interrogative. Share your own answers before asking theirs to create safety and reciprocity.
- Look for consistent behavior over time. Chemistry can be exciting, but consistency in kindness, reliability, and communication reveals whether attraction is part of a stable pattern.
- If things don’t line up, be honest and respectful. Local dating is small-world friendly—closure handled kindly keeps future interactions comfortable.

Dating Confidence Reset
Start by clarifying what you want right now. Are you exploring, casually dating, or hoping to build something long term? Write a short, specific goal you can return to when conversations stall—this helps you say no to matches that don’t fit and yes to the ones that do.
Pace conversations with purpose. Aim for steady progress: a few thoughtful messages that reveal values and routines beat dozens of surface-level chats. Set simple checkpoints (shared interests, availability for a call, a short meetup) so you can move forward when a match feels worth it and stop investing when it doesn’t.
Keep expectations realistic. Treat each interaction as data, not destiny. A stalled conversation or a mismatch doesn’t reflect your worth; it tells you what to adjust. Expect some dead ends, and plan for small wins like a good conversation or a new insight about what you want.
Notice progress, however small. Log positive signals—people who reply consistently, mention future plans, or ask thoughtful questions. Celebrate those signs as real forward movement instead of fixating on the number of matches or messages.
Choose matches more thoughtfully. Look for alignment on lifestyle, basic deal-breakers, and communication style before investing time. Use clear profile cues and early questions to quickly find out if someone’s priorities match yours.
Protect your emotional energy. Schedule limited, manageable time for swiping and messaging so dating doesn’t take over your life. Take breaks when you feel drained and return with a refreshed mindset and clearer standards.
